The Court of Labour Appeals of the First Judicial Circuit of San José has confirmed that the relationship between Uber drivers and the company is of a working nature in Costa Rica.
In 2023, a former Uber driver filed a lawsuit against the company. The driver had worked for the platform between October 2019 and February 2023 when they were suddenly and unjustifiably disconnected from the app.
The judge ruled in favour of the former driver based on the principle of subordination. This is because orders are given, decisions are made and sanctions are applied to drivers through the platform.
The company appealed against the initial ruling, which the Court of Appeal has now confirmed in full.
